<blockquote type="cite" cite><font face="Arial"
color="#FF0000"><b>Bidding Basics:</b></font><br>
</blockquote>
<blockquote type="cite" cite>
<ul>
<li><font face="Arial">Every student gets 1000 points each term to bid
on classes.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">The bid point range for any subject is 1-1000
points.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">Bid now for both H1<u> and</u> H2
classes.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">The system will not allow you to bid for units
in excess of your credit limit.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">If you drop a bid at any time during an open
round, you will be refunded all points placed on that course.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">Make a printout of your bids prior to exiting
the system - this is your receipt!</font>
<li><font face="Arial">All bids are resolved simultaneously at the end
of each Round. Don't wait until the last minute to place
bids!</font>
<li><font face="Arial">Successful bids become your pre-registration
and will appear on your Registration Form.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">When finished bidding, completely log out of
the system, especially if using a lab computer!</font></ul>
</blockquote>

<blockquote type="cite" cite><font face="Arial"
color="#FF0000"><b>Waitlist-Only Round,</b></font><font face="Arial"
color="#0000FF"><b> January 4, 9:00 a.m. - January 18, 5:00
p.m.</b></font><br>
</blockquote>
<blockquote type="cite" cite>
<ul>
<li><font face="Arial">After Round II bids are resolved, the system
re-opens to allow bidding only on Waitlists.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">** All students will receive an additional 1000
points in the waitlist round exclusively for Waitlist-only
bidding.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">Only courses filling in Round II will have
waitlist bidding during the waitlist-only round.</font>
<li><font face="Arial"><b>Non-credit class, 15.443, will only be
available for bidding during the waitlist-only round.</b></font>
<li><font face="Arial">Waitlists are bid upon competitively, using the
same criteria as bidding: levels of prioritization and points
bid.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">You may bid for multiple waitlists of a
sectioned course.</font>
<li><font face="Arial">The instructor or TA will email you if a seat
becomes available in a waitlisted class. You must then complete
an Add Form to formally register for the course.</font>
<li><font face="Arial"><b>There is no guarantee that seats will become
available or that an instructor will choose to use a
waitlist.</b></font></ul>
</blockquote>
